Ooredoo Honors Journalistic Excellence and Rising Student Talent

Algiers, November 19, 2025 – Ooredoo celebrated journalistic excellence and recognized the next generation of talent at its annual awards ceremony held last night at the Sheraton Hotel in Algiers. The event honored the winners of the 18th edition of the ‘ الإعلام Star’ journalism competition and the 2nd edition of the ‘Rising Star’ student competition.

The ceremony was attended by the Minister of Culture and Arts, Malika Ben Doudou, alongside other high-ranking officials, key players from various sectors, prominent media figures, and experts in technology and digital transformation. Ooredoo Algeria’s General Manager, Rony Tohme, and other company executives were also present to welcome the guests.

The judging panels for both competitions, led by Younes Karrar for the ‘ الإعلام Star’ award and Nadia Laabidi Sharabi for the ‘Rising Star’ award, expressed their admiration for the quality of work submitted by the participants. This year’s theme, ‘Digital Transformation in Algeria in the Age of Artificial Intelligence: Challenges, Stakes, and Prospects,’ sparked insightful and innovative contributions.

Judges emphasized the professional and transparent nature of the deliberations, ensuring a fair and impartial evaluation process for all participants. In addition to receiving a commemorative trophy, the winners of the ‘ الإعلام Star 2025’ competition were awarded significant monetary prizes.

The prize breakdown was as follows: First Place – 500,000 DZD, Second Place – 300,000 DZD, and Third Place – 200,000 DZD. From a pool of 158 participants, 12 winners were selected across four main categories:

Written Press (General and Specialized): First Place – Nadia Slimani (Echourouk El Youm), Second Place – Hank Djamel Eddine (El Heddaf El Djadid), Third Place – Iman Kimouche (Echourouk El Youm).

Electronic Media: First Place – Abdelkader Boumatea (Inter News), Second Place – Zoubir Fadel (Ana Aljazair), Third Place – Srour Boukezber (Tadamsa News).
